日期:2014-05-20  浏览次数:20639 次

想写个程序,不知道如何实现!!
刚来工作,每次要是改完的程序需要按照java程序的package作程多个文件夹然后打压缩发给客户,我想问一下怎么做个java程序来实现这样的功能呢,比如文件夹a里有这样的程序b,它的包是cn.bj.com.oa.**这样的,我就通过执行程序自动可以生成一个有序的文件夹,并把这个b拷贝进去。。。用ant是不是也可以呢?
如要是实现递归么,不是很有头绪,希望能得到点思路,

------解决方案--------------------
Ant不就是用来干这个的吗?
或者自己写个批处理就可以了。
------解决方案--------------------
先转到要建立cn\bj\com\oa的目录,
用命令或者批处理,输入如下内容就行了:

md cn\bj\com\oa
copy b cn\bj\com\oa 'b如果不在当前目录,须指明完整位置
压缩命令 bn -包含子目录的开关